What are the opposite words for caricaturizing?
Caricaturizing refers to the process of drawing a person or thing with exaggeration to create a humorous or satirical effect. There are several antonyms for caricaturizing, which refer to the opposite of exaggeration, such as:
1. Realistic: creating an image that accurately represents a person or thing without any exaggeration.
2. Flattering: creating an image that makes a person look attractive or impressive, without any unfavorable exaggeration.
3. Serious: creating an image that conveys a sense of gravity or importance, without any humorous exaggeration.
4. Respectful: creating an image that shows esteem or admiration for a person or thing, without any mocking exaggeration.
5. Simple: creating an image that is straightforward and without any embellishment or exaggeration.
